Output 246159a2e7e417d48812efcf7139d1635f24ea58064a1f7b84535ac5c55f5612:3

value
375000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2bd218439f33aa8381fe3108b4206f3a9d1d6f7 OP_EQUAL
address
3PpW21kHU7vr9SKmbKDpT2pczWDJpez7Gk
transaction
246159a2e7e417d48812efcf7139d1635f24ea58064a1f7b84535ac5c55f5612